WebLaser linewidth is an important parameter for characterizing the purity of wavelength (frequency) and coherence of a light source. Typically, laser linewidth is defined as Full … WebDec 8, 2014 · One notion of the linewidth is the width of frequencies present in the laser beam. Suppose I have a laser which produces photons only in one exact frequency. In other words, the laser excites only one mode of the electromagnetic field. Then the line width is zero because there isn't a range of excited frequencies (modes).

Laser linewidth is the spectral linewidth of a laser beam. Two of the most distinctive characteristics of laser emission are spatial coherence and spectral coherence. While spatial coherence is related to the beam divergence of the laser, spectral coherence is evaluated by measuring the linewidth of laser radiation.
